    Last Sunday's ABF Recap: God's Attributes
    rg

    God's attributes were the topic of discussion this past Sunday. "How many of us married our husbands or wives after one date?" we were asked. No way, we married our spouse after a period of dating where we got to know them very, very closely. The same can be said of our relationship with God. The more quality time we spend with God, the more these attributes will be sink in with us.

    Ten characteristics/attributes/adjectives were covered:

    • God is a person -- One must possess three "things" to qualify as a person: intellect, emotion and volition/will. God meets all of these criteria.
    • God is a spirit -- He's invisible, without material substance, free from temporal limitaitons.
    • God is one -- He is unified.
      Hear, O Israel: The LORD our God, the LORD is one.
      Deuteronomy 6:4
    • God is a trinity -- Wait a second, he's one and a trinity? We didn't get into the dissertation-style discussion it would require to lay out all of the details. We simply examined the scriptures that we have before us.
      Then God said, "Let us make man in our image, in our likeness, and let them rule over the fish of the sea and the birds of the air, over the livestock, over all the earth, and over all the creatures that move along the ground."
      Genesis 1:26

      Then I heard the voice of the Lord saying, "Whom shall I send? And who will go for us?" And I said, "Here am I. Send me!"
      Isaiah 6:8
    • God is self-existent -- God said to Moses, "I am who I am." Exodus 3:14
    • God is self-sufficient -- He doesn't need anything from outside of himself. Psalm 50.
    • God is eternal -- He has no beginning and no end.

    • God is infinite -- He has no limitations.
      "Can anyone hide in secret places
      so that I cannot see him?"
      declares the LORD.
      "Do not I fill heaven and earth?"
      declares the LORD.
      Jeremiah 23:24
    • God is perfect -- There is not even a hint of a hint of a hint of a flaw.
      • Jesus says in Matthew 5:48, "Be perfect, therefore, as your heavenly Father is perfect."
      • David says in Psalm 19:7, "The law of the LORD is perfect, reviving the soul."
      • Further, the Psalmists says in 138:7, "The LORD will perfect that which concerns me; your mercy, O LORD, endures forever; do not forsake the works of Your hands." (NKJV)

    • God is
      • omnipresent - He's everywhere with his whole being (not to be confused with pantheism), and he's transcendent.
      • omnipotent - He's all-powerful over life, Satan, sin and death.
        Is anything too hard for the LORD? At the appointed time I will return to you, according to the time of life, and Sarah shall have a son.
        Genesis 18:14
      • omniscient - He has perfect and complete knowledge.
        Great is our Lord and mighty in power; his understanding has no limit. Psalm 147:5
